Airfix have dropped a list of 2026 Releases
top of the pops for me....
Some new tools
1/72nd Canberra B.2
1/72nd Ju 52
1/48th Phantom FG.1
1/24th Bf 109G-6
1/35th Alvis Saracen Mk.5
and loads of re-pops/extra parts updates.
